I wanted to go through the tutorial on CircuitBoardCooling that came with OF, so I opened Paraview and with that opened the Baffle3D.stl file. In Paraview I only can see a plane (See Video I took of what I am talking about) and no 3D anything.



  • How do I enable rotation to see what this thing looks like??
  • Does OpenFOAM have a way to convert from STL to its native mesh?

I turned the quality of the video to max, and it confirmed my suspicion that your camera mode is set to 2D. If you look at the small buttons under the tab that says "layout" there's a button that says 2D. Just click on it to switch to 3D.
